Psychotherapist with over 30 years of experience in treating trauma; trainer in the Neuro-Affective Relational Model (NARM)
Stephan Konrad Niederwieser has been working as a trauma therapist for over three decades. His work is guided by a quiet fascination with how human beings come to believe they are who they are and how, even after early adversity, they can return to their natural sense of trust, dignity, and authentic self-expression.
His therapeutic training began with Hakomi in the late 1980s, followed by extensive advanced training in trauma-oriented modalities, including Somatic Experiencing and eventually NARM, which today forms the core of his clinical work. As a member of the NARM faculty, Stephan teaches and supervises therapists in many countries all over the world.
Together with NARM founder Dr. Laurence Heller, he recently published Healing Shame and Guilt: The Developmental Roots of Chronic Shame and Guilt and How the NeuroAffective Relational Model (NARM) Can Help You Heal and Reconnect (2026).
